Biography

Anatoly Naiman
Anatoly Naiman was born in 1936, on April 23, in Leningrad. He was born in the family of Heinrich Kopelevich - a staunch Tolstoyan engineer, and Asya Davidovna, a doctor. He graduated from the 222nd high school in 1953. He became a student at the Leningrad Technological Institute. In 1958 he graduated from this educational institution. Further, Anatoly Naiman studied at the Higher Scenario Courses in Moscow. He was educated in the USA, at Stanford University. Our hero was not a member of the Union of Writers of the USSR. Since 1989, has been a member of the French Pen Club. He has been writing poetry since 1954. He has been publishing poetry as a translator since 1959. Until the time being, only his translations were published in the Soviet Union.

Since 1959, our hero was familiar with Anna Akhmatova. Since 1963, she was her literary secretary and co-author in translations of Leopardi. Gained wide popularity in samizdat. Here we should mention the works “September Poem”, “Poems on a private occasion” and “Sentimental March”. He is the author of numerous translations of medieval Provencal and French poetry. Here it is appropriate to mention the "novel about the Fox." In 1970, he wrote poetry for the songs of a children's film called "The Amazing Boy." The picture was taken by Alexander Orlov. The performer of the songs was Alla Pugacheva.

Anatoly Naiman works and lives in Moscow. In 2006, he wrote a book called "A Romance with a Samovar." The work describes the history of creation, as well as the work of the cultural center of Russia in the USA and the New York restaurant, the creators of which, together with Roman Kaplan, a businessman, are Joseph Brodsky, poet, and Mikhail Baryshnikov, a dancer.

The poetry of our hero reflects personal spiritual experiences and talks about relationships between people. These creations are far from politics and journalism, they are descriptive and narrative in nature. Sometimes they are dialogical, sometimes close to prose. All external events and details create only the background for the demonstration of internal experiences: the search for peace, poise, protection, as well as awareness of these opportunities in nature. Our hero is the owner of the Tsarskoye Selo art award. He received it in 2011. Thus was noted his book of stories dedicated to the great poetess of the twentieth century, as well as the devotion to poetry.

Poems

You already know who Anatoly Naiman is. His poems are very diverse. The main poetic collections will be given below. In 1989, the book "Poems" was published. In 1993, Clouds at the End of the Century was released. In 2000, "The rhythm of the hands" was published. In 2002, two books of our hero were published at once - Lions and gymnasts ”and“ Sophia ”. In 2012, the collection Uninvited and Elected is published.
